Patent number: 11980004Abstract: A cable guide can include a first bracket and a second bracket. The first bracket can be configured to be coupled with a reference body The second bracket can be configured to be coupled with a moveable body moveable relative to the reference body. For example, the moveable body may correspond to a slidable server or other appliance receivable in a rack, and the reference body may correspond to a tray in the rack. A conduit structure may extend between the first bracket and the second bracket and include a first conduit laterally joined along a juncture to a second conduit. The first conduit and the second conduit may be separately serviceable. For example, the first conduit and the second conduit may be at least one of releasably separable along the juncture or separately openable along opposite sidewalls of the conduit structure.Type: GrantFiled: June 24, 2022Date of Patent: May 7, 2024Assignee: Amazon Technologies, Inc.Inventors: Kenny Kiet Huynh, Roey Rivnay, Timothy Allan Pizzino, Gregory Martin Albright

Patent number: 11959506Abstract: A spindle nut retainer is used with a spindle with a flat portion on its threaded end. The flat portion interrupts the threads on the threaded end. A washer with a mating flat portion is slidably mounted over the threaded end and a nut is removably threaded to the threaded end of the spindle against the washer to set the preload on bearings. The nut retainer overlays a plurality of the corners of the nut and engages the threaded portion of the spindle with tangs. A majority of the tangs are flexed or bent to remain in biased contact with the threads on the spindle. Some of the tangs are located over the flat portion and remain unbent. The tangs resist rotation of the nut by engagement with the flat portion where it meets the threads.Type: GrantFiled: March 29, 2022Date of Patent: April 16, 2024Assignee: Dexter Axle Company LLCInventors: Timothy Allen Meckstroth, Ernest Martin, John Robert Jurek
